Comments:  Bobby & The Midnites opened.  *Bob Weir and Bobby Cochran (both on guitar) come out for the encore.  Can't really hear Weir clearly on Deal, but he sings lead on Johnny B.Goode - only time every played by JGB.  

Overall, a beautiful performance from the middle of a legendary stretch of shows  Mystery Train and the fat melodic autofilter soloing in Run For the Roses are especially kewl.  Outstanding audience recording with minor quiet close up clapping/yelling at times.  Fade out at end of first disc on master splits up the single set show with the remainder of the show and a 2 song encore on a second disc.  Small tape warble/flip at the start of Run For the Roses.
